Você está na página 1de 1

UNIVERSIDADE FEDERAL DE OURO PRETO

DEPARTAMENTO DE COMPUTAÇÃO E SISTEMAS


ALGORITMOS E ESTRUTURAS DE DADOS I

Atividade Prática de TAD


Professor: Álvaro A. F. de Souza

1) Considere listas implementadas por arranjos, então pede-se para


implementar funções que:
a. Localize/ Pesquise/Encontre elementos
b. Concatenar/intercalar duas listas
c. Dividir uma lista em várias ( k ) listas
d. Copiar uma lista
e. Inserir um elemento tipoItem na lista
f. Crie uma função imprime Lista que imprima a lista

2) Escreva uma função em C para trocar os elementos de índice m e


n de uma lista feita com Arranjo (vetor).

3) Crie uma lista de pessoas,feita com Arranjo (vetor), contendo,


número de telefone, idade, Carregue a lista com 5 elementos e
imprima os cinco elementos identificando cada item da lista e qual
sua posição na lista ou seja seu índice ou chave.

4) Refaça os três exercícios anteriores usando lista encadeada (com


ponteiros).

Você também pode gostar